Mazli and Ng (fourth left) exchange the signed documents, witnessed by Abdul Aziz (centre) and others.KUCHING (April 25): Sarawak Metro Sdn Bhd yesterday signed an agreement with DOM EEB Joint Venture International Sdn Bhd (DOM-EEB JV) to implement its Socio-Economic Enhancement Development (SEED) Programme.According to Sarawak Metro in a statement yesterday, the First Tier SEED Programme Agreement is set to enhance the procurement value for the Kuching Urban Transportation System (KUTS) project’s System Package 2 contract, which was awarded to DOM-EEB JV.

“Under this agreement, DOM-EEB JV will create opportunities for localisation efforts, enable the transfer of technology and knowledge especially for blue collar workforce, and provide industrial competency development initiatives.“All these are to be implemented through collaborations related to the technology for the Autonomous Rapid Transit (ART) and hydrogen, as covered under DOM-EEB JV’s contract for System Package 2 of the KUTS project.“System Package 2 involves the design, provision, installation and commissioning of various systems including telecommunications, supervisory control and data acquisition (SCADA), automatic fare collection (AFC), computerised maintenance management systems (CMMS), operation control centre (OCC) and information technology system (ITS) for the operation of the ART vehicles,” it added.



Sarawak Metro chief executive officer Mazli Mustaffa signed the agreement with DOM-EEB JV director Vincent Ng, witnessed by chairman of Sarawak Economic Development Corporation (SEDC) and Sarawak Metro, Tan Sri Datuk Amar Dr Abdul Aziz Hussain.With this signing, Mazli hoped to advance Sarawak Metro’s efforts in generating a capable workforce, enabling greater knowledge and expertise sharing, creating employment and economic opportunities, as well as strengthening Sarawak’s public transport system.“Our task is not merely to provide a modern, reliable and sustainable public transport by developing and maintaining the KUTS project, but also develop the local supply chain and create employment opportunities, with our collaborations through the SEED Programme.
